  • more time to procrastinators the role of time perspective
    2015
    Co-Authors: Juan Francisco Diazmorales, Joseph R Ferrari
    Abstract:

    One negative consequence related to poor future planned behaviour is chronic procrastination, the purposive and frequent delay in beginning or completing a task to the point of experiencing subjective discomfort. Although shown to be associated to affective, behavioral, and cognitive characteristics reflecting more than inefficient time management, the concept of procrastination remains closely related to meeting deadlines within a specific timeframe. Procrastination can be considered as a consequence of temporal Self-Regulation Failure that reflects a disjunction between past, present and future time perspectives. Despite the obvious importance of time to procrastination, little research has examined this important relationship although the temporal component seems to be a key defining concept of procrastination. But, what do we know about this complex tendency? What is the relationship between procrastination and time perspective? In this chapter the principal characteristics notes of procrastination (concept and definition, measure and some correlates) and the results of recent research related to procrastination and time perspective were presented.

  • procrastination as self regulation Failure of performance effects of cognitive load self awareness and time limits on working best under pressure
    European Journal of Personality, 2001
    Co-Authors: Joseph R Ferrari
    Abstract:

    Effects of cognitive load, objective self-awareness and time limits on the Self-Regulation of performance speed and accuracy were investigated between procrastinators and non-procrastinators. In experiment 1 chronic procrastinators completed fewer items (slow speed) and made more errors (less accuracy) than non-procrastinators under high but not low cognitive load conditions when the time span was limited and brief. In experiment 2 chronic procrastinators performed slower than non-procrastinators under a 2 second, but not under no limit, 1 second, or 4 second time limit conditions. Chronic procrastinators compared to non-procrastinators also performed more slowly and made more performance errors under objective self-awareness conditions regardless of the length of time. These experiments indicate that chronic procrastinators regulate ineffectively their performance speed and accuracy when they ‘work under pressure’ (defined by high cognitive load, objective self-awareness, and imposed time limitations).   • cognitive neuroscience of self regulation Failure
    Trends in Cognitive Sciences, 2011
    Co-Authors: Todd F Heatherton, Dylan D Wagner
    Abstract:

    Self-regulatory Failure is a core feature of many social and mental health problems. Self-Regulation can be undermined by Failures to transcend overwhelming temptations, negative moods and resource depletion, and when minor lapses in self-control snowball into self-regulatory collapse. Cognitive neuroscience research suggests that successful Self-Regulation is dependent on top-down control from the prefrontal cortex over subcortical regions involved in reward and emotion. We highlight recent neuroimaging research on self-regulatory Failure, the findings of which support a balance model of Self-Regulation whereby self-regulatory Failure occurs whenever the balance is tipped in favor of subcortical areas, either due to particularly strong impulses or when prefrontal function itself is impaired. Such a model is consistent with recent findings in the cognitive neuroscience of addictive behavior, emotion regulation and decision-making.

Sirois et al., Cogent Psychology (2015) Abstract: Despite a growing body of research on the consequences of procrastination for health and well-being, there is little research focused on testing or explaining the potential links between procrastination and sleep quality. Using the procrastination-health model as our guiding conceptual lens, we addressed this gap by examining how and why trait procrastination may be linked to various dimensions of sleep quality across two student samples. In Study 1, procrastination was associated with feeling unrested, but not with sleep disturbance frequency, in a sample of Greek undergraduate students (N = 141). In Study 2, bootstrapping analysis of the indirect efects of procrastination on an index of sleep quality through perceived stress in a sample of Canadian students (N = 339) was signiicant, supporting an extended procrastination-health model view of how chronic Self-Regulation Failure may compromise sleep quality. Given the potential for dynamic and reciprocal relations among procrastination, stress, and sleep quality, suggested by the current and other research, the ways in which procrastination may contribute to and be inluenced by poor sleep quality warrant further investigation. PUBLIC INTEREST STATEMENT Procrastination is a common and problematic behavior that may confer risk for poor health. The purpose of our research was to extend previous research demonstrating that the stress associated with trait or chronic procrastination accounts for the links with poor health by examining if procrastination was also a risk for poor sleep. We therefore tested a model suggesting that people who habitually procrastinate would have a poor quality of sleep and that their higher levels of stress might explain this association. Our analyses across two student samples supported this hypothesis. We found that chronic procrastinators reported having poor sleep quality, including feeling bad after waking up, having more diiculty staying awake during the day, sleeping less hours at night, and needing medication to help them sleep. The results also supported our proposed model which suggests that higher levels of stress experienced by procrastinators may contribute to their sleep diiculties

  • out of sight out of time a meta analytic investigation of procrastination and time perspective
    European Journal of Personality, 2014
    Co-Authors: Fuschia M Sirois
    Abstract:

    Recent theory suggests that trait procrastination is a form of temporal Self-Regulation Failure that reflects a disjunction between the present and future self. Yet research to date is sparse and inconsistent regarding the nature of the associations of procrastination with time perspective. The current study aimed to meta-analytically summarize the evidence to date to address the question of how procrastination is linked to future and present time perspective, and to test whether stress and positive affect explained the link between procrastination and future time perspective. A search of the available literature yielded six published studies and three unpublished studies, which were combined with five unpublished data sets for a total of 14 samples with 4312 participants. The meta-analysis revealed that procrastination had a moderate and significant negative association with future time perspective, and a small but significant positive association with present time perspective. Mediation analyses across two of the samples found that high stress and low positive affect explained in part the association between procrastination and future time perspective. Overall, these findings support the notion that procrastinators focus less on the future and highlight the dynamic interrelations of affect and cognition that underlie procrastinators' intertemporal choices.   • procrastination and the priority of short term mood regulation consequences for future self
    Social and Personality Psychology Compass, 2013
    Co-Authors: Fuschia M Sirois, Timothy A Pychyl
    Abstract:

    Procrastination is a common and pervasive problem associated with a range of negative outcomes across a variety of life domains that often occurs when people are faced with tasks that are seen as aversive. In this paper, we argue that as a form of Self-Regulation Failure, procrastination has a great deal to do with short-term mood repair and emotion regulation. Moreover, we contend that a temporal understanding of self and the mood-regulating processes involved in goal pursuit is particularly important in understanding procrastination, because the consequences of procrastination are typically borne by the future self. After summarizing the research on the priority of short-term mood regulation in procrastination, we then draw the connection between the focus on short-term mood repair and the temporal disjunction between present and future selves. We present research that exemplifies these intra-personal processes in understanding temporal notions of self characterized by procrastination, and then link these processes to the negative consequences of procrastination for health and well-being. We conclude with a discussion of possible avenues for future research to provide further insights into how temporal views of the self are linked to the dynamics of mood regulation over time in the context of procrastination.

  • ego depletion and self regulation Failure a resource model of self control
    Alcoholism: Clinical and Experimental Research, 2003
    Co-Authors: Roy F. Baumeister
    Abstract:

    Effective Self-Regulation is an important key to successful functioning in many spheres, and failed Self-Regulation may be centrally conducive to substance abuse and addiction. The program of research summarized here indicates that Self-Regulation operates as a limited resource, akin to strength or energy, especially insofar as it becomes depleted after use-leaving the depleted self subsequently vulnerable to impulsive and undercontrolled behaviors (including increased consumption of alcohol). The self's resources, which are also used for decision-making and active responding, can be replenished by rest and positive emotions.
